I have a 1952 Frigidaire Imperial Cyclamatic which I am about to put back to regular use. The inside of the freezer was painted from the factory with a dull silver paint or finish that looks like old silver roofing paint. It is worn off in numerous places and looks ugly. I could try to strip it all off, but I figure it was there for a reason. Does anyone know what sort of paint this was or what to use for a substitute? Thanks! Rex
